## When NOT to use awesome-mlops

- In search of a single comprehensive tool for end-to-end ML project management; Awesome MLOps is a repository of links rather than a standalone platform.
- Looking for proprietary solutions or detailed vendor-specific documentation as it focuses on broad, open-source offerings.

## When NOT to use pachyderm

- If your organization does not require data versioning or cannot benefit from reproducibility features, such as for simple projects with minimal data mutation.
- For scenarios where Docker container management overhead is undesirable; Pachyderm relies heavily on containers and Kubernetes, which might complicate smaller-scale workflows.
- When immediate integration with non-Kubernetes environments is a must. Pachyderm's tight coupling with Kubernetes introduces additional complexity not present in more standalone tools.
